QNX 4.25D/E, Photon 1.14, Cirrus Logic GD5424, flat panel display (FPM)
I posted about this in 2008, but dropped the line of inquiry. Now I find that it has reared its ugly head again ;-) I am
running a WinSystems STD Bus SVGA card with a Cirrus Logic GD5424-80QC-C chipset. Works fine @ 1024 x 768 on a CRT. Not
on an FPM. It seems the reason is because the video controller is using interlaced mode no matter what mode the Photon
Display utility indicates. The mode never changes. The trapper correctly finds the chipset and identifies VESA mode 105
as an appropriate mode, but then, no matter what switch is used for the switcher, it always uses interlaced for 1024 x
768. 800 x 600 works fine, though. I don't know much about video controllers, but it seems that I should be able to get
the mode I select. Is there anyone who knows aught about such things? I am now looking to move to a different video card
, but wonder if the problem is not knowing how to use the drivers...and I have studied the QNX4 driver docs extensively.
..or does the driver even support those different flavors of VESA mode 105...if it does, then the problem is the video
card.
